With a 231.74 km long border adjacent to China, border diplomacy in Lang Son not only contributes to maintaining regional security but also strengthens friendship between the two countries.
In mid-April 2023, at marker 1250, Chi Ma Border Guard Station and Chi Lang Border Guard Station (Lang Son Border Guard, Vietnam) coordinated with Ninh Minh Border Management Company of Sung Ta Border Management Team, Guangxi, China to organize general legal propaganda for people on both sides of the border.
At the meeting, the two sides held talks and exchanged propaganda methods; informed each other about the situation of border management and protection and deployed border control activities to combat illegal entry and exit and cross-border smuggling in the coming time.
The two sides also disseminated laws to border residents on each side; introduced and instructed on how to check border markers and directions; and violations of the Border Management and Protection Regulations.

This coordinated propaganda activity is regularly maintained by the Chi Ma Border Guard Station. In 2024, the Chi Ma Border Guard and Ai Diem Border Guard (China) coordinated, directly propagated, disseminated the law and distributed over 2,000 leaflets with extracts of legal regulations printed in both Vietnamese and Chinese to more than 1,000 people, drivers carrying goods, and passengers entering and exiting the border gates on both sides.
At other border gates in Lang Son province, the Border Guards on both sides of the border also coordinate annually to propagate and disseminate laws. In 2024, the Border Guards on both sides coordinated to propagate to over 10,000 people of the two countries and passengers passing through the border gates. The propaganda content focused on the legal regulations of the two countries Vietnam - China; 3 legal documents on border management, land border gates between Vietnam - China and legal documents related to exit and entry procedures. At the same time, leaflets were distributed with extracts of the legal regulations of both sides printed in Vietnamese, Chinese and English. In addition, the functional forces on both sides also directly explained and clarified some regulations on crossing the border gates on both sides for people and tourists.

Besides legal propaganda, border diplomacy work between Lang Son Provincial Border Guard and Chinese functional forces continues to be strengthened.
Lieutenant Colonel Leu Minh Tien, Deputy Chief of Staff of the Lang Son Provincial Border Guard, said: Every year, the Border Guard forces of the two sides always maintain solidarity and friendship; closely coordinate in border management and protection, combating and preventing all kinds of crimes and cross-border infiltration activities. The two sides also promptly inform each other about the economic, social, security and order situation in the border areas of each country; maintain and strictly manage border crossing activities. At the same time, advise authorities at all levels on economic, cultural and social development in the border areas; step up propaganda for people on both sides of the border about the solidarity and friendship between Vietnam and China.
Lang Son Provincial Border Guard manages and protects 231.74 km of national border adjacent to China, with 2 international border gates, 1 main border gate and 9 secondary border gates. |
Accordingly, the functional forces of the two sides have regularly done a good job of exchanging information. In 2024, the Border Guard Command of Lang Son province, border posts and the Border Guard of Guangxi region, the General Border Control Station of Guangxi (China) exchanged 344 letters on the work of coordinating the management and protection of borders and border gates; fighting and preventing crimes; preventing illegal entry and exit; verifying, returning and receiving citizens of both sides illegally entering and exiting the country; preventing and fighting epidemics; customs clearance activities at border gates... At the same time, 20 regular talks were held to assess the work of coordinating the management and protection of the border; maintaining the mechanism of communication, information exchange, and situations related to the activities of all types of crimes, illegal entry and exit; resolving incidents arising at the border according to the agreement on border management regulations between Vietnam and China; Advisory work for authorities at all levels on both sides to promptly resolve border incidents...
Thanks to the coordination, in 2024, the authorities discovered and handed over to Vietnam 16 wanted subjects related to drugs, human trafficking, and property appropriation. At the same time, 37 wanted subjects from China who fled to Vietnam were also handed over to the other side.
